You've probably heard the term tossed around in eco-conscious circles, but what exactly are food waste goods? Essentially, these are products that are nearing their sell-by dates or have minor imperfections but are perfectly safe and delicious to eat. Retailers offer these items at slashed prices to prevent unnecessary food waste.

Let's take a closer look at croutons, one of the stars of food waste goods. Traditionally, croutons were a way to rescue stale bread. Today, they serve as a crunchy salad enhancer and a delicious snack, maintaining their role as a versatile kitchen staple.
